Learn all about Istanbul’s Ottoman heritage, and visit one of the city’s top landmarks, on this small-group tour of the Topkapi Palace and the Harem chambers. Avoid the queues with fast track entry and explore the sprawling 15th Century palace and its expansive museum with an expert guide.

Explore the extensive complex that winds down towards the Bosphorus. The palace itself is a balance of huge courtyards, cavernous council chambers and winding secret passageways, which were built to ensure the Ottoman sultans and their families could enjoy maximum privacy and discretion.

A highlight of the tour is the Imperial Harem, comprising over 400 chambers in one of the sultan’s private apartments. The rooms are characterized by colorful mosaic floors and stained glass windows, and provide incredible insight into the private world of the Ottoman court.

Topkapi palace is an essential on any visitors agenda and I was really glad I’d booked a guided tour given the ground to cover and the centuries of history to hear about. Emre our guide was very knowledgeable and took the time to explain what would happen on the tour and give an excellent overview of the palace history. He covered the purpose of each building in the palace and had a good sense of humour as well as being sensitive to the individual quirks of the group! It would be very easy to spend an entire day at the palace, absorbing the history, the artefacts, the gardens and stunning views from the terraces but I would definitely recommend a tour from someone who knows what they’re talking about as it makes he experience so much more beneficial and enjoyable.

The group was quite big and sometimes it was difficult to hear everything. The guide was engaging but did keep answering phone calls in the first part of the tour and at the end asked for money ‘to help him rescue cats and as a tip for the tour’. Very uncomfortable because this your was pretty good expensive anyway, other guide certainly didn’t seem to expect a tip but this guy blatantly asked for money! There wasn’t a line to skip. Although I haven’t tried it, I would probably recommend the free audio guide instead- this wasn’t well advertised but many people seemed to take it. The relics had a 20minute queue after the tour- these weren’t well organised, and to me at least, not worth queuing for. It was a few swords and cups from prophets with no real meaning unless it’s a topic you know well I wouldn’t bother.
